The cafe served passable coffee and croissants. I am still surprised at some works by famous artists held in these city museums, for example by Kandinsky, Degas, Monet and Pissaro.
There were no obvious security cameras in NOMA, no barricades and very few security personnel. Only the Kandinsky was protected by perspex.
Some parts of New Orleans are rundown and contrast sharply with wonderful architecture.
